CHARLES CLIFFORD (1819-62)

Photographic Souvenir of Spain vol.I: Courtyard of the Colegio of San Gregorio

c.1858

Albumen print | 41.5 x 31.0 cm (image) | RCIN 2700050

Photograph of the courtyard of the Colegio de San Gregorio in Valladolid, Spain. A series of four arches support an upper floor with windows above which is ornately carved stone work featuring fleur de lys together with examples of Moorish design. A carving of an armorial shield is in the apex of the wall where the two walkways are joined. Two men are seated in the courtyard.
